John 15:12 says, “This is my commandment that you love one another as I have loved you.” We are called to love above all other commandments and not only to love but to love the way that God does and God’s love is unending. I think this thought keeps running through my mind because sometimes, especially here on the mission field, it is easy to get tired of loving. I know that sounds horrible but it is the truth. There are some days where by the end of the day you are done and so tired. The though of picking up another crazy two year old makes you want to lay down and go to sleep and not talk to anyone for a long time or if you have to throw another child in the air it feels like your arms will permanently fall off. I mean you still do it but you are tired.
The thing that I have come to realize is that it is not about us forcing ourselves to continue loving when our attitude says not to it is actually about the fact that we are only vessels and it is God’s love flowing through us that never ends. Love never ends because God’s love never stops. I find that with this mindset, God’s mindset, “Having this mind among yourselves, which is yours in Christ Jesus.” (Philippians 2:5) you never tire of acting the way God does because it is Him acting through you.
As I was learning this I kept seeing the picture of a cup overflowing continuously because liquid was being poured into it by a pitcher in heavenly places. We are vessels, mere jars of clay (2Cor 4:7.) but we are always filled to overflowing with love because God will never stop pouring it through us if we let Him.
